import * as fs from 'fs'
import { SAXParser } from 'sax'
import { IDictDoneCb, ISaxNode, SAXStream } from '../../dict-primitive'
import { FixDefinitions } from '../../definition'
import { FieldDefinitionParser } from './field-definition-parser'
import { FieldSetParser } from './field-set-parser'
import { MessageParser } from './message-parser'
import { NodeParser } from './node-parser'
import { FixParser } from '../../fix-parser'
import { FixDefinitionSource, VersionUtil } from '../../fix-versions'
import { GetJsFixLogger } from '../../../config'
import { promisify } from 'util'
enum ParseState {
Begin = 1,
FieldDefinitions = 2,
ComponentsFirstPass = 3,
ComponentsSecondPass = 4,
ComponentsThirdPass = 5,
Messages = 6
}
export class QuickFixXmlFileParser extends FixParser {
public parseState: ParseState = ParseState.Begin
public numberPasses: number = 0
public definitions: FixDefinitions
private readonly singlePass = promisify(QuickFixXmlFileParser.subscribe)
constructor (public readonly xmlPath: string, public getLogger: GetJsFixLogger) {
super()
}
private static subscribe (instance: QuickFixXmlFileParser, saxStream: SAXStream, done: IDictDoneCb): void {
let parser: NodeParser
instance.numberPasses++
switch (instance.parseState) {
case ParseState.Begin: {
instance.parseState = ParseState.FieldDefinitions
break
}
case ParseState.FieldDefinitions: {
instance.parseState = ParseState.ComponentsFirstPass
break
}
case ParseState.ComponentsFirstPass: {
instance.parseState = ParseState.ComponentsSecondPass
break
}
case ParseState.ComponentsSecondPass: {
instance.parseState = ParseState.ComponentsThirdPass
break
}
case ParseState.ComponentsThirdPass: {
instance.parseState = ParseState.Messages
break
}
}
const saxParser: SAXParser = saxStream._parser
saxStream.on('error', (e: Error) => {
done(e, null)
})
saxStream.on('closetag', (name) => {
if (parser != null) {
parser.close(saxParser.line, name)
}
switch (name) {
case 'repository':
case 'messages':
case 'components':
case 'header':
case 'trailer': {
parser = null
break
}
}
})
saxStream.on('opentag', (node) => {
const saxNode: ISaxNode = node as ISaxNode
switch (saxNode.name) {
case 'fix': {
switch (instance.parseState) {
case ParseState.FieldDefinitions: {
const major = saxNode.attributes.major
const minor = saxNode.attributes.major
const description: string = `FIX.${major}.${minor}`
instance.definitions = new FixDefinitions(FixDefinitionSource.QuickFix, VersionUtil.resolve(description))
break
}
}
break
}
case 'fields': {
switch (instance.parseState) {
case ParseState.FieldDefinitions: {
parser = new FieldDefinitionParser(instance)
break
}
default: {
parser = null
}
}
break
}
case 'messages': {
switch (instance.parseState) {
case ParseState.Messages: {
parser = new MessageParser(instance)
break
}
default:
break
}
break
}
case 'components': {
// can have a group containing components which contain themselves components of groups
// each step will build forward references to a deeper level to ensure final messages
// have all dependencies correctly defined.
switch (instance.parseState) {
case ParseState.ComponentsFirstPass:
case ParseState.ComponentsSecondPass:
case ParseState.ComponentsThirdPass:
parser = new FieldSetParser(instance)
break
}
break
}
case 'field':
case 'value':
case 'component':
case 'group': {
if (parser != null) {
parser.open(saxParser.line, saxNode)
}
break
}
case 'message': {
switch (instance.parseState) {
case ParseState.Messages: {
if (parser != null) {
parser.open(saxParser.line, saxNode)
}
break
}
default:
break
}
break
}
case 'header':
case 'trailer': {
switch (instance.parseState) {
case ParseState.Messages: {
parser = new FieldSetParser(instance)
parser.open(saxParser.line, node)
break
}
}
break
}
}
})
saxStream.on('ready', () => {
if (done) {
parser = null
done(null, instance.definitions)
}
})
}
public parse (): Promise<FixDefinitions> {
return new Promise<FixDefinitions>(async (accept, reject) => {
try {
await this.onePass() // first fetch all field definitions
await this.onePass() // first pass of components, will not know about forward components.
await this.onePass() // second pass of components top level with forward references replace
await this.onePass() // third pass of components all fully resolved i.e. pick up versions from pass above
await this.onePass() // lastly messages with all dependencies
accept(this.definitions)
} catch (e) {
reject(e)
}
})
}
private async onePass (): Promise<any> {
const pass: fs.ReadStream = fs.createReadStream(this.xmlPath)
const saxStream: SAXStream = require('sax').createStream(true, {})
pass.pipe(saxStream)
await this.singlePass(this, saxStream)
}
}
